Dakota Gold Corp. is a gold exploration and development company with a focus on revitalizing the Homestake District in Lead, South Dakota. The Company focuses on advancing the Richmond Hill Oxide Heap Leach Gold Project and outlining a high-grade underground gold resource at the Maitland Gold Project located on private land in South Dakota. The Richmond Hill Oxide Heap Leach Gold Project is located in the western portion of Lawrence County, South Dakota, United States of America. The Maitland Property covers the Homestake iron formation extending from the Blind Gold Property target at the north end to Homestake Mining Company's North Drift gold discovery. Its other gold projects include City Creek Gold Project, Blind Gold Project, Tinton Gold Project, Cambrian Unconformity Project, West Corridor Gold Project, Ragged Top Gold Project, and South Lead / Whistler Gulch Gold Project. The City Creek project consists of a group of 333 unpatented lode-mining claims (6,161 acres).

BMO Capital raised the firm's price target on Dakota Gold to $9 from $7.50 and keeps an Outperform rating on the shares. The company's Initial Assessment with Cash Flow - IACF - is a key step in advancing the Richmond Hill oxide gold project to first production in late 2029, the analyst tells investors in a research note. The study reinforces that Richmond Hill is one of the largest development-stage oxide gold resources in the United States, the firm added.

Canaccord analyst Peter Bell raised the firm's price target on Dakota Gold to $12 from $8.25 and keeps a Speculative Buy rating on the shares. The firm updated its model to reflect the company's 2024 financial results, its recent equity financing, updated commodity price forecast, and the release of its updated mineral resource estimate for its Richmond Hill Project.
